Answer:
24%
Explanation:
The given genetic trait is homozygous recessive and the frequency of homozygous recessive genotypes in the population is 2%.
Therefore, frequency of homozygous recessive genotypes (q2) = 2% = 0.02
Frequency of homozygous recessive allele (q) = square root of 0.02 = 0.141
Since p+q =1 (here, p = frequency of dominant allele).
So, p= 1-q = 1-0.141 = 0.859
The frequency of heterozygous carrier genotypes in the population = 2pq = 2 x 0.141 x 0.859 = 0.24 or 24%

Amoeba reproduces asexually through binary fission. In this process, an individual divides itself into two daughter cells. These are genetically identical to each other.
